‘Do not be anxious about anything’ says the Apostle Paul. But Paul Grimmond says saying that to an anxious person is a bit like telling an icecream not to melt in summer.How do we think biblically about anxiety while taking on board what else is happening with a person’s biology and environment?How can we see anxiety as a gift? What does the interplay between mind and body look like? How does sin contribute to anxiety? What place for counseling? Self talk? Paul Grimmond is a lecturer at Sydney’s Moore Theological College.
